However, the governor must act on the advice of the popularly elected government of Telangana, headed by the chief minister of Telangana, who thus serve as the de facto executive authority of the state.
The Constitution of India also empowers the governor to act upon their own discretion, such as the ability to appoint or dismiss a ministry, recommend President's rule, or reserve bills for the president's assent.
Narasimhan was replaced as the governor of Telangana months later in September 2019 by Tamilisai Soundararajan.
Soundararajan also became the first female to hold the office of the state governor.
